Ingredients
A delightful blend of cinnamon rolls and zucchini bread, this recipe features gooey cinnamon swirls and a sweet vanilla glaze.
For the Bread
- 2 cups Flour
- 1/2 teaspoon Baking Soda
- 1/2 teaspoon Baking Powder
- 1/4 teaspoon Salt
- 1 cup Sugar
- 1 cup Freshly Grated Zucchini (Pressed to remove excess water)
- 1/4 cup Vegetable Oil
- 2 large Eggs
- 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ract
For the Cinnamon Filling
- 3 tablespoons Butter (Melted)
- 1/4 cup Sugar
- 1 tablespoon Ground Cinnamon
For the Glaze
- 1 cup Powdered Sugar
- 2 tablespoons Milk
How to Make Cinnamon Roll Zucchini Bread
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 9×5 inch loaf pan with parchment paper or grease it lightly.
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ients
In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t until well combined.
Step 3: Prepare Wet Ingredients
In a separate bowl, beat together the sugar, eggs, vegetable oil, vanilla extract, and freshly grated zucchini until smooth.
Step 4: Combine Mixtures
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ture. Stir just until combined; be careful not to overmix.
Step 5: Make the Cinnamon Filling
In a small bowl, mix together melted butter, sugar, and ground cinnamon until well blended.
Step 6: Layer the Batter
Pour half of the batter into the prepared loaf pan. Drizzle half of the cinnamon filling over it. Use a knife to gently swirl it in. Add the remaining batter on top and repeat with the rest of the cinnamon filling.
Step 7: Bake
Bake in your preheated oven for 45-55 minutes. A toothpick inserted into the center should come out clean. If needed, loosely cover with foil after 30 minutes to prevent over-browning.
Step 8: Cool and Glaze
Let the bread cool in the pan for about 10 minutes. Then transfer it to a wire rack. Whisk together powdered sugar and milk until smooth, then drizzle this glaze over your cooled bread.
Step 9: Serve
Slice thickly and serve warm or at room temperature. Enjoy your delicious Cinnamon Roll Zucchini Bread!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Baking Cinnamon Roll Zucchini Bread can be simple, but there are common pitfalls. Here are some mistakes to watch for:
- Skipping the Grating: Failing to grate the zucchini properly can lead to a dense bread. Always grate and press the zucchini to remove excess water for optimal texture.
- Overmixing the Batter: Overmixing can make your bread tough. Mix just until combined for a light and fluffy result.
- Not Measuring Ingredients: Approximate measurements can ruin your recipe. Use precise measurements for flour, sugar, and other ingredients.
- Ignoring Oven Temperature: Every oven is different. Use an oven thermometer to ensure accurate baking temperatures for perfect results.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store in an airtight container for up to 5 days to maintain freshness.
- Keep the bread at room temperature for best texture.
Freezing Cinnamon Roll Zucchini Bread
- Wrap slices in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il for up to 3 months.
- Label with dates to keep track of how long it’s been stored.
Reheating Cinnamon Roll Zucchini Bread
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and warm slices for about 10-15 minutes until heated through.
- Microwave: Heat individual slices on a microwave-safe plate for 20-30 seconds.
- Stovetop: Place slices in a skillet over low heat, cover, and warm for about 5 minutes.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ions about making Cinnamon Roll Zucchini Bread:
Can I use frozen zucchini in this recipe?
Yes, you can use frozen zucchini! Just make sure to thaw it completely and drain any excess moisture before using it in your batter.
How do I know when my Cinnamon Roll Zucchini Bread is done?
Check by inserting a toothpick into the center; it should come out clean or with just a few moist crumbs attached.
Can I substitute other oils?
Absolutely! You can use coconut oil or applesauce instead of vegetable oil for a different flavor profile.
What if I don’t have ground cinnamon?
You may substitute with pumpkin pie spice or another spice blend that you enjoy, but cinnamon is recommended for its unique flavor.
How can I customize this recipe?
Feel free to add nuts, chocolate chips, or different spices like nutmeg or ginger for added flavors!
